Key enhancements: MSM
New Assignment algorithm - Emme’s Path –based equilibrium traffic assignment
• Multi-class and generalised costs assignment capabilities • Saves path for further analyses• Better convergence (relative gap 10^-4 or better)• Faster than Emme’s Standard Traffic assignment
In MSM:
• 7 classes (by trip purposes), 12 classes by WtP segmentation• Path based used in both GC skims and final assignment
